Town planner reports council turnover and landslide of upcoming subdivisions

Weddington Town Planning Board · December 15, 2025

Summary

Town planner Greg told the Weddington Planning Board that the December town council meeting installed two newly elected council members and a reelected mayor, and that several subdivisions and text-amendment items will return for board action in January–March 2026.

Greg, the town planner, updated the Weddington Planning Board on business from the Dec. town council meeting, saying the council saw a change in administration with two newly elected members and the mayor—eing reelected.

Greg told the board staff expect "actionable items up for discussion January, February and March" including multiple subdivisions and a set of bundled text amendments. He said clerical text amendments discussed in recent workshops will be reintroduced in January rather than processed during the holiday period.

No formal land-use decisions were taken by the planning board at the Dec. 15 meeting; staff advised that substantive subdivision submissions and proposed ordinance text changes will arrive early in the new year for board review and action.
